
Molotov
A Molotov cocktail is a simple incendiary device consisting of a glass bottle filled with a flammable liquid, such as gasoline or alcohol. When thrown, the bottle breaks on impact, spreading the burning liquid and igniting a fire. It’s typically improvised and used as a weapon or protest tool, often in conflicts or riots. While easy to make, it’s dangerous and can cause severe injury or damage. Its use is illegal in many jurisdictions and associated with acts of violence or unrest.
